/* menu */
ul.menu * {margin:0; padding:0}
ul.menu {position:relative; list-style:none; margin:0; padding:0; font-family:arial; font-size: 112%; color: #2F2F2F}

ul.menu a {display:block; color: #2F2F2F; text-decoration:none; text-align: right}
ul.menu li {position:relative; float:top; text-align:right; cursor:pointer;}

ul.menu ul {position:absolute; top:0px; display:none; opacity:0; list-style:none; background: none; visibility:hidden;}

ul.menu ul li {position:relative; margin:0px; left:0px; text-align:left; padding-right: 54px}

ul.menu ul li a {display:block; padding:3px 3px 3px 9px; color: #2F2F2F; font-weight:normal; background: url('/Uploads/13/Images/717dash.gif') no-repeat 3px right; text-align: right; text-decoration: underline; font-size: 100%}
ul.menu ul li a:hover {background-color:#333399; color: #FFFFFF;}
ul.menu ul ul {left: 150px; top:0px}

ul.menu .menulink, ul.menu .menulinkselected {padding:2px 54px 2px 18px; font-weight:bold; }
ul.menu .menulinkselected {color: #333399; background: url('/Uploads/13/Images/706arrow.gif') no-repeat 164px 8px;}
ul.menu .menulink:hover, ul.menu .menuhover, ul.menu .menulinkselected:hover {}
ul.menu .sub, ul.menu .subselected {}
ul.menu .topline {border-top:0px solid #aaa;}

HTML{
    background: #FFFFFF;
    /*background MUST be the same as the body tag's background in XHTML*/  
    height:100%;
  }

BODY {
	margin: 0px;
	padding: 0px;
	background: #FFFFFF;
	color: #2F2F2F;
	font:small/150% Arial, Tahoma, Verdana, Helvetica, sans-serif;
}

* { 
	margin: 0; 
	padding: 0; 
	text-align: left;
	font-size: 100%;
}

#userend {
	background: url('/Uploads/13/Images/713bg.jpg') repeat-x top left;
}

body.website {
	background: url('/Uploads/13/Images/713bg.jpg') repeat-x top left;
}

.BORDER1{
	color: #000080;
	background : #CCCCFF;
	border: medium solid;

}
.BORDER2{
	color: #333399;
	background : #FFFFFF;
	border: thin solid #333399;

}
.BORDER3{
	color: #333399;
	background : #DFDFFF;
	border: thin solid #333399;

}
.Title1 {
	color: #000080;
	font : bold 150%;
}
.Title2 {
	color: #000080;
	font : bold 120%;
}
.Title3 {
	color: #000080;
	font :bold 100%;
}

.COL_1   {
	color: #333399;
	font-weight: bold;
}
.COL_2   {
	color: #CF710D;
	font-weight: bold;	
}
.COL_3   {
	color: #6F8ABF;
}

p {
	margin: 6px 32px 12px 32px;
	font-size: 90%;	
	line-height: 125%;
}

ul {
	margin: 6px 32px 12px 32px;
	font-size: 90%;	
}

li {
	margin: 0px 12px;
}

H1 {
	color: #000080;
	font-size : 150%;
	margin: 32px 32px 10px 32px;	
}
H2 {
	color: #000080;
	font-size : 120%;
	margin: 6px 32px 14px 32px;	
}
H3 {
	color: #333399;
	font-size: 110%;
	margin: 16px 26px 0px 26px;
	padding: 4px 6px;
	background: #FFF7D6;
}

.callout H3{
	color: #2F2F2F;
	font-size: 125%;
	margin: 32px 24px 0px 24px;
	padding: 0px;
	background: transparent;
}

.callout p {
	margin-left: 24px;
	margin-right: 24px;
}

.callout H1 {
	margin-left: 24px;
	margin-right: 24px;
}

.callout H2 {
	margin-left: 24px;
	margin-right: 24px;
}

.smaller
{
	font-size : 80%;
}

HR {
	color: #E6E6E6;
	display: inline;
	height: 1px;
}
}
A:LINK {
	color : #CF710D;
}
A:VISITED {
	color : #000080;
}
A:HOVER {
	color : #000080;
}

A.BORDER1:LINK {
	color : #000080;
}
A.BORDER1:VISITED {
	color : #000080;
}
A.BORDER1:HOVER {
	color : #CC0000;
}


A.BORDER2:LINK {
	color : #333399;
	font : bold;
	text-decoration : none;
}
A.BORDER2:VISITED {
	color : #333399;
	font : bold;
	text-decoration : none;
}
A.BORDER2:HOVER {
	color : Red;
	font : bold;
	text-decoration : none;
}


A.BORDER3:LINK {
	color : #333399;
}
A.BORDER3:VISITED {
	color : #333399;
}
A.BORDER3:HOVER {
	color : Red;
}

A.MENU1, 
A.MENU1:VISITED, 
A.MENU1:HOVER{
	color : #2F2F2F;
	text-decoration : none;
}

A.MENU1selected, 
A.MENU1selected:VISITED, 
A.MENU1selected:HOVER{
	color : #333399;
	text-decoration : none;
}

A.MENU2:LINK, 
A.MENU2:VISITED, 
A.MENU2:HOVER {
	color : #2F2F2F;
	text-decoration : underline;
	font-weight: normal;
	font-size: 90%;
}


TD {
	font-size : 100%;
}
TH{
	color : #000080;
	background : #DDDDDD;
}

.menutable2 {
	padding: 0px 0px 10px 0px;
}

.menuitem1{
	color: #CF710D;
	cursor: pointer;
	font-size: 110%;
	padding: 2px 54px 2px 18px;
	font-weight: bold;
	white-space: wrap;
	text-align: right;	
}

.menuitem1selected{
	color: #333399;
	cursor: pointer;
	font-size: 110%;
	padding: 2px 54px 2px 18px;
	font-weight: bold;
	white-space: wrap;
	text-align: right;
	background: url('/Uploads/13/Images/706arrow.gif') no-repeat 164px 8px;
}

.menuitem2{
	cursor: pointer;
	padding: 0px;
	text-align: right;	
}

.menutable2 li{
	list-style-type: none;	
	color: #2F2F2F;
	cursor: pointer;
	padding: 3px 6px 3px 0px;
	white-space: wrap;
	margin: 0px;
	line-height: 100%;
	background: url('/Uploads/13/Images/717dash.gif') no-repeat 3px right; 
}
.vmenu {
	position: absolute;
	visibility: hidden;
	cursor : pointer;
}

.footer {
	color: #4B4A4A;
	text-align: center;
	margin: 6px 32px 12px 32px;
	font-size: 90%;	
}

.footer a{
	color: #333399;
}

.menuBackground{padding-left: 15px; height: 30px; background-color: #EFEBD7;}


.ma_blogEntryStyle{padding-right: 40px;}
.ma_blogListingStyle{padding-right: 40px;}
.ma_blogTitle{font-size: 20px;font-weight: bold;}
.ma_blogTitleDate{font-size: 16px;color: #94979a; font-weight: bold;padding-bottom: 5px;}
.ma_blogAuthor{font-size: 13px;color: #94979a; font-weight: bold;padding-top: 5px;}
.ma_blogArchiveTitle, .ma_blogSubscribeTitle, .ma_blogEntryCommentTitle, .ma_blogEntryAddCommentTitle
{font-size: 16px; border-width: 0px 0px 1px 0px; border-style: dotted; border-color: #c0c0c0;}
a.ma_searchResultLink{font-size: 16px;}

.ma_calendarDayOfWeek{font-weight: bold; text-align:center;}
.ma_calendarDayNonCurrentMonth{background-color: #EFEFEF;}
.ma_calendarDayCurrentDay{border-width: 1px; border-style: solid; border-width: 1px;}
.ma_calendarDayHeader{font-weight:bold;}
.ma_calendarMonth{font-size: 16px; font-weight: bold; color: #C2A24D;}
.ma_calendarDayCurrentDay, .ma_calendarDayNonCurrentMonth, .ma_calendarDayOfWeek{margin: 0px 1px 1px 0px;}